Burberry, Gucci at Macau

Burberry, Prada and Gucci head a list of international fashion brands progressively opening at The Promenade shopping centre in the Galaxy Macau.

The Promenade is part of the stage 2 development of the integrated resort, which opened its doors on May 27. But a number of retail spaces were not complete.

But on Friday, high-flying British luxury apparel brand Burberry opened its new store there – its third in Macau. And Gucci will follow later this month.

Prada will open a store at The Promenade in October.

UK fashion brand Daks and Japanese denim labels Evisu and Moussy will also open stores soon, according to the Galaxy Entertainment Group.

Louis Vuitton opened a store last month.

“We are excited to be welcoming top luxury brands to Galaxy Macau for the first time, connecting our increasingly discerning guests with the most iconic retail brands from around the globe,” said Kevin Clayton, chief marketing officer of Galaxy Macau.
